Programming with POSIX threads. David R. Butenhof

ISBN: 0201633922,9780201633924 | 398 pages | 10 Mb

Publisher: Addison-Wesley Professional

Implementations that adhere to this standard are referred to as POSIX threads, or Pthreads. To support POSIX Threads Programming: Multi-Threading: Deadlock Tracer Utility: Tracing deadlocks in multi-threaded applications. Language: English Released: 1997. Parallel; The evolution of concurrency support and languages; What is a thread; Overview of the C++11 standard library. Concerning functions provided by the interfaces is reduced in comparison to POSIX threads and offers less functionality. What is the difference between concurrent vs. The charter of the group is to collect the best known methods of programming practices using today's technology. For UNIX systems, a standardized C language threads programming interface has been specified by the IEEE POSIX 1003.1c standard. Publisher: Addison-Wesley Professional Page Count: 398. GO Programming with POSIX threads. It is hard to believe, that earlier Linux kernels did not support threads. For embedded developers, that means C/C++ and libraries, mainly POSIX threads. Today, Chapel runs on virtually any architecture supporting a C compiler, UNIX-like environment, POSIX threads, and MPI or UDP. It was primarily created to support Java development but was later extended to support other programming languages. Instead, all the "threading" was performed entirely in user space by a pthread (POSIX thread) library chosen for specific program. Introduction to Multi-Threaded Programming: A description of POSIX thread basics for C programmers.